Apple TV Development Services: Revolutionizing the Streaming Experience
Understanding Apple TV Development
Apple TV development involves creating applications specifically designed for the Apple TV platform.
These applications, often referred to as tvOS apps, are built using Apple’s tvOS operating system, which is a variant of iOS tailored for the big screen.
Developers leverage a range of tools and technologies, including Swift, Xcode, and the tvOS SDK, to create engaging and interactive applications that enhance the user experience.
Benefits of Apple TV Development Services
Apple TV development services offer a multitude of benefits for businesses and developers alike.
Here are some key advantages:
- Enhanced User Experience: Apple TV apps provide a rich and immersive user experience, thanks to the platform’s intuitive interface and powerful hardware capabilities.
- Access to a Growing Audience: With millions of Apple TV users worldwide, businesses can tap into a vast and diverse audience, expanding their reach and potential customer base.
- Monetization Opportunities: Apple TV apps can be monetized through various channels, including in-app purchases, subscriptions, and advertising, providing businesses with multiple revenue streams.
- Seamless Integration: Apple TV apps can seamlessly integrate with other Apple devices and services, such as iPhones, iPads, and Apple Music, creating a cohesive ecosystem for users.
Challenges in Apple TV Development
While Apple TV development offers numerous benefits, it also presents certain challenges that developers must navigate.
Some of these challenges include:
- Design Constraints: Designing for a large screen requires a different approach compared to mobile or web applications.
Developers must ensure that the user interface is intuitive and visually appealing on a television screen. - Performance Optimization: Apple TV apps must be optimized for performance to ensure smooth playback and responsiveness.
This requires careful consideration of factors such as memory usage, processing power, and network connectivity. - Content Delivery: Streaming high-quality content on Apple TV requires efficient content delivery mechanisms.
Developers must implement strategies to minimize buffering and ensure a seamless viewing experience.
Case Studies: Successful Apple TV Applications
Several companies have successfully leveraged Apple TV development services to create compelling applications that have resonated with audiences.
Here are a few notable examples:
- Netflix: As one of the leading streaming platforms, Netflix has developed a highly intuitive and user-friendly Apple TV app.
The app offers personalized recommendations, seamless navigation, and a vast library of content, making it a favorite among users. - Hulu: Hulu’s Apple TV app provides users with access to a wide range of on-demand content, including TV shows, movies, and live TV.
The app’s sleek design and robust features have contributed to its popularity among cord-cutters. - Disney+: Disney+ has quickly become a major player in the streaming industry, thanks in part to its well-designed Apple TV app.
The app offers a seamless browsing experience, allowing users to explore Disney’s extensive catalog of movies and shows.
The Future of Apple TV Development
The future of Apple TV development looks promising, with several trends and advancements shaping the industry.
Here are some key developments to watch out for:
- Augmented Reality (AR) Integration: As AR technology continues to evolve, developers are exploring ways to integrate AR experiences into Apple TV apps, enhancing user engagement and interactivity.
- Voice Control and AI: The integration of voice control and artificial intelligence (AI) is set to revolutionize the way users interact with Apple TV apps.
Voice commands and AI-driven recommendations will enhance the overall user experience. - Cross-Platform Compatibility: With the increasing popularity of cross-platform development frameworks, developers can create Apple TV apps that work seamlessly across multiple devices, providing a consistent experience for users.